Ticket: Drift investigation — Ledgerline export memory

For the weekly sync: the spreadsheet export worker on Ledgerline is consuming roughly 3x the memory budget on the Fenwick cluster compared to the Ostrander cluster. Root cause appears to be configuration drift — Fenwick still carries a hand-edited batch size from last quarter's incident, never reverted. We should decide whether to codify or revert it. For discussion, here is the exact configuration currently running on Fenwick.

config for bahop-baduf:
[kasion]
team = lamath
access_code = ac_d807e5
host = kasion.paliqcloud.corp
port = 4000
owner = julix.tamvan
peer = frair.qorvelsoft.local

Night-shift staff: Floor 4 of the Tellhaven Building opens this week. After 21:00, access is via the rear stairwell only; the lifts are locked out overnight during the settling period. Complete a walk-through of the new floor once per shift and log it. The stairwell keypad accepts the code below.

badge for yahop-fawep: bdg-XBKXI-68071

# Heads up, plugin folks: we're mid-refactor on the old Grubwald ORM layer,
# so half the model hooks you used to patch are gone. The new Sproutline
# adapter reads everything from this env file instead of the settings module.
# Keep your overrides above this comment and don't reorder things.
# The adapter still needs its database credential, set on the line right below.

secret setting of tajof-bahif: COURIER_KEY3=65d

Q: What do I do if the Quillback broker upgrade stalls mid-migration?

A: This happens when the queue index format changes between major versions. Stop the upgrade script, confirm consumers on the Harrowgate cluster are drained, and restore the pre-upgrade snapshot before retrying. Do not delete the journal files; the migrator needs them to resume. If the snapshot store itself is locked after a failed run, you'll need to unlock it manually. Enter the recovery passphrase shown below when prompted.

recovery phrase for fajeg-kawep: druix-gorius-briax-ulaeth-fraox-lammir-pelox-jormir-pelwyn-julir